In the source code of the Android installation and uninstallation program, we know:
- < activity android:name=".PackageInstallerActivity">
- < intent-filter>
- < action android:name="android.intent.action.VIEW" />
- < category android:name="android.intent.category.DEFAULT" />
- < data android:scheme="content" />
- < data android:scheme="file" />
- < data android:mimeType="application/vnd.android.package-archive" />
- < /intent-filter>
- < /activity>
- < activity android:name=".UninstallerActivity">
- < intent-filter>
- < action android:name="android.intent.action.VIEW" />
- < action android:name="android.intent.action.DELETE" />
- < category android:name="android.intent.category.DEFAULT" />
- < data android:scheme="package" />
- < /intent-filter>
- < /activity>
Because we can install a program from the SD card based on the permissions in it:
- String fileName = Environment.getExternalStorageDirectory()
+ "/myApp.apk";
- Intent intent = new Intent(Intent.ACTION_VIEW);
- intent.setDataAndType(Uri.fromFile(new File(fileName)),
"application/vnd.android.package-archive");
- startActivity(intent);
To uninstall a program;
- Uri packageURI = Uri.parse("package:com.android.myapp");
- Intent uninstallIntent = new Intent
(Intent.ACTION_DELETE, packageURI);
- startActivity(uninstallIntent);
The installation of non-market programs is not supported by default.
- int result = Settings.Secure.getInt(getContentResolver(),
Settings.Secure.INSTALL_NON_MARKET_APPS, 0);
- if (result == 0) {
- // show some dialog here
- // ...
- // and may be show application settings dialog manually
- Intent intent = new Intent();
- intent.setAction(Settings.ACTION_APPLICATION_SETTINGS);
- startActivity(intent);
- }
